justanormalguy Notebook Consultant
What modem do you have?
Try plugging the modem directly into your computer. Then download a bunch of files at once. If there is no problem, the modem is fine. It's probably the router. -

blue68f100 Notebook Virtuoso
I don't like the WRT-54G v5+ model it nothing but junk. The wrt-54gl is ok, like the original unit. Your problems indicates it's over heating. Have seen this many times before. If you can still find the Buffalo WHR-HP-G54 or the WHR-125G are good models. What ever you get see if there is aftermarket firmware. If so you will have a log more options and control, besides stability.
If you think your neighbor was tapping off of your wireless that will add a lot of heat. The reason I like seperate units.
I use a bussiness class router, you can hammer them 24/7. -
